Commit Graph

132 Commits

Author SHA1 Message Date
Bob
ede160f1b6 move some more (gameplay related) widgets into mods/ 2010-07-30 20:55:03 +12:00
Paul Chote
f10e3a4d2d Always update player info on server join 2010-07-27 21:52:21 +12:00
Paul Chote
cfd0e045cb Add Edge Scroll setting 2010-07-27 21:28:40 +12:00
Paul Chote
966f607230 Only show the diplomacy window if its useful 2010-07-27 21:19:17 +12:00
alzeih
3f75e655ce Set Allow Cheats on server creation 2010-07-26 22:23:25 +12:00
alzeih
d9a423b596 Smite Indexdebug, tidy up dev mode 2010-07-26 22:23:24 +12:00
alzeih
30241ddccc Locate devmode code largely in the trait, reduce exploitability. 2010-07-26 22:23:24 +12:00
alzeih
10c7674433 Add to cnc, tidy up ingame menus 2010-07-26 22:23:24 +12:00
alzeih
c749fcfce3 Nearly There 2010-07-26 22:23:24 +12:00
alzeih
3b72af2e9b AllowCheats 2010-07-26 22:23:24 +12:00
alzeih
2d916e60d9 Remove Developer Settings from Settings > Debug. Adjust Widget layout in DeveloperMode. In preparation for DeveloperMode trait. 2010-07-26 22:23:23 +12:00
alzeih
5f357288ee layout tidyup - start game now forces game start, ready checkboxes behave as before. 2010-07-25 22:16:21 +12:00
alzeih
26b5fbe9bb startgame order and lobby changes 2010-07-25 21:31:17 +12:00
alzeih
984e081f3b threadsafe 2010-07-23 21:40:06 +12:00
alzeih
282d26b844 Remember to disconnect ingame too, and mark the game as not started.
Also fix a compiler warning
2010-07-23 21:40:05 +12:00
alzeih
9516235707 Chat lines vanish after a set time in game
Also, Clear chat on join server
2010-07-23 21:40:05 +12:00
alzeih
409416b55c Host closing server closes all connections and closes the listener. 2010-07-23 21:40:04 +12:00
Paul Chote
78aff37fe4 Minimap sanity; part 1: rewrite the core radar logic 2010-07-21 23:44:23 +12:00
alzeih
8e2d422054 Improvements to VictoryConditions, and Dead = Chat to all 2010-07-21 20:21:02 +12:00
alzeih
647252b0cb Chrome.rootWidget -> Widget.RootWidget 2010-07-21 16:14:31 +12:00
Paul Chote
ca2c9991fe Kill PostGameWidget 2010-07-21 11:51:15 +12:00
alzeih
0d489e638e send message to EVERYONE... 2010-07-20 21:48:09 +12:00
alzeih
e10074d153 Actually give cash, add cheating message 2010-07-20 21:20:03 +12:00
alzeih
f92b59e6db Developer Mode (pchote: amended) 2010-07-20 21:20:03 +12:00
Chris Forbes
d5f12dd8ee trim down license spam in all files 2010-07-18 16:48:21 +12:00
Paul Chote
5b333f4bba Store last color setting; hook server join in a cleaner way 2010-07-17 00:21:11 +12:00
Paul Chote
8b3a65717e Hook up the range slider 2010-07-17 00:01:29 +12:00
Paul Chote
c4442f07da Sliders change the preview palette and update client data; Need a better algorithm for picking color2 2010-07-16 23:34:42 +12:00
Paul Chote
4fb3f67a9d Hook up the HSL sliders 2010-07-16 22:34:30 +12:00
Paul Chote
44e1b8311f Color picker panel; sliders don't work yet 2010-07-16 21:54:35 +12:00
Paul Chote
8abc8e03cb Shift player palette definitions onto the player/client. Needs ui; for now everyone is teal. 2010-07-16 20:51:20 +12:00
Paul Chote
ebec75be0e Fix server browser 2010-07-15 23:24:54 +12:00
Chris Forbes
2622ee7171 don't overlay the timer on the perf widget; make it big; measure game time, not wallclock time 2010-07-15 20:55:01 +12:00
alzeih
db4c18b520 Timer Widget
Added a new Timer Widget
Made one to display the ingame time elapsed
Hooked up to reset on Game Start
Added a setting for it in Settings Menu (default true)
2010-07-15 20:38:12 +12:00
Paul Chote
d01b3a25c4 Fix some initial nits 2010-07-14 23:39:14 +12:00
Chris Forbes
093e445564 fix chat (1/2) 2010-07-14 20:55:07 +12:00
Chris Forbes
fed33fdb00 remove plenty of redundant junk 2010-07-14 19:00:03 +12:00
Chris Forbes
17bf4610f1 fix prev so it compiles with csc 2010-07-14 17:34:55 +12:00
alzeih
c3532fc9ea Change Settings defaults 2010-07-14 16:53:06 +12:00
alzeih
c9c2071db6 Settings Menu: Save once, and on OK 2010-07-14 13:58:13 +12:00
alzeih
6b4a193c7c SoundVolume distinct from GlobalVolume. Move sound values into UserSettings. 2010-07-14 13:57:42 +12:00
Paul Chote
9ed57cc297 Fix spawnpoint rendering 2010-07-14 12:06:07 +12:00
alzeih
7902a5e050 Settings menu (pchote: fix alzeihs broken world) 2010-07-14 01:09:49 +12:00
Paul Chote
6e8dd19800 Fancy server browser 2010-07-14 00:42:29 +12:00
Paul Chote
f7a6ed78ec You don't belong there 2010-07-13 23:19:38 +12:00
Paul Chote
8d2693019d Remove some unnecessary fields from chrome 2010-07-13 20:49:04 +12:00
Paul Chote
7d2a5d6f42 Better listbox rows 2010-07-12 21:10:00 +12:00
alzeih
bd096436d9 New Command Order. GUI changes to settings no longer produce messages in chat. Can't enter commands in chat any more. 2010-07-12 19:35:08 +12:00
Paul Chote
9b5df39a04 Basic listbox for map list 2010-07-12 18:30:53 +12:00
alzeih
d740cf9fcd Paul, you noob 2010-07-12 03:28:31 +12:00